John Zahurancik, the Senior Vice President and Chief Commercial and Strategy Officer at Fluence Energy, Inc. (NasdaqGS: FLNC), sold 15,974 shares of the company on June 23, 2026. The shares were sold at an average price of $22.03, amounting to a total value of $351,907.22. This transaction was part of a planned sale.
Fluence Energy, Inc. Stock Up 78.1%
Shares of NasdaqGS:FLNC traded near $21.21 on Thursday. Fluence Energy has a market capitalization of approximately $3.35 billion. The company is not currently profitable, which means it has no meaningful P/E ratio, but it does have a forward P/E of 124.9. The stock has seen a 52-week low of $5.42 and a high of $33.51. Its 50-day moving average is $18.87, and the 200-day moving average is $18.06. The company maintains a current ratio of 1.44 and a quick ratio of 0.72, with a debt-to-equity ratio of 87.73.

Insider Buying and Selling at Fluence Energy, Inc.
In addition to John Zahurancik's recent sale, he also sold 16,000 shares on June 22, 2026, at an average price of $25.18. Another insider, Harald von Heynitz, sold 5,000 shares on June 15, 2026, at $25.00 per share. Elizabeth Anne Fessenden sold 1,000 shares on June 2, 2026. Notably, AES Corp made a significant move by purchasing 10,066,414 shares on May 15, 2026.
Analysts Set New Price Targets
On May 13, 2026, Citigroup maintained its hold rating on Fluence Energy with a price target of $26.00. RBC Capital also maintained a hold rating, setting a target of $16.00 on May 11, 2026. UBS maintained a sell rating with a target of $9.00 on the same day. The consensus among analysts is a mixed outlook, with a target mean price of $18.59 based on 17 analyst opinions.
About Fluence Energy
Fluence Energy, Inc. provides energy storage and optimization software for renewable and storage applications worldwide. The company offers products like Gridstack Pro and Ultrastack, which are designed to meet the needs of large-scale and critical system requirements. Headquartered in Arlington, Virginia, Fluence Energy serves a diverse range of customers including independent power producers and utilities. The company was founded in 2018 and is led by CEO Julian Jose Nebreda Marquez.
